resources. My research with teachers indicates that many are largely unaware of
copyright issues. They assume that Fair Use
( http://www4.law.cornell.edu/cgi-bin/htm_hl?DB=uscode17&STEMMER=en&WORDS=fair +us+&COLOUR=Red&STYLE=s&URL=/uscode/17/107.html)
allows them to use whatever they want pretty much how they want since they are
not using it to make money.
